| xqd
@@ -70,12 +70,36 @@ if (strpos(request()->getRequestUri(), '/addons/') !== false) {
|
|
|
|
|
|
if (isset($auth[$route_url])) {
|
|
|
Route::middleware(['auth.api'])->group(function () use ($action, $route, $auth, $route_url) {
|
|
|
- Route::$auth[$route_url]('/', ['as' => $route[0],
|
|
|
- 'uses' => $action]);
|
|
|
+ switch ($auth[$route_url]) {
|
|
|
+ case 'get':
|
|
|
+ Route::get('/', ['as' => $route[0],
|
|
|
+ 'uses' => $action]);
|
|
|
+ break;
|
|
|
+ case 'post':
|
|
|
+ Route::get('/', ['as' => $route[0],
|
|
|
+ 'uses' => $action]);
|
|
|
+ break;
|
|
|
+ case 'any':
|
|
|
+ Route::get('/', ['as' => $route[0],
|
|
|
+ 'uses' => $action]);
|
|
|
+ break;
|
|
|
+ }
|
|
|
});
|
|
|
} else if (isset($noAuth[$route_url])) {
|
|
|
- Route::$noAuth[$route_url]('/', ['as' => $route[0],
|
|
|
- 'uses' => $action]);
|
|
|
+ switch ($noAuth[$route_url]) {
|
|
|
+ case 'get':
|
|
|
+ Route::get('/', ['as' => $route[0],
|
|
|
+ 'uses' => $action]);
|
|
|
+ break;
|
|
|
+ case 'post':
|
|
|
+ Route::get('/', ['as' => $route[0],
|
|
|
+ 'uses' => $action]);
|
|
|
+ break;
|
|
|
+ case 'any':
|
|
|
+ Route::get('/', ['as' => $route[0],
|
|
|
+ 'uses' => $action]);
|
|
|
+ break;
|
|
|
+ }
|
|
|
}
|
|
|
|
|
|
}
|